Transaction 8a5ac6660302f6b696074481993677ef96981e47c35cf223a4e1d278658d818a
1 Input
2 Outputs
- 8a5ac6660302f6b696074481993677ef96981e47c35cf223a4e1d278658d818a:0
- 8a5ac6660302f6b696074481993677ef96981e47c35cf223a4e1d278658d818a:1
value 7991000
address 16dewRq2YuckgKvK2yUP6XWdYvoLUSxRjk
value 75340759
address 1BCVdDXDtJhKRPKeeHz3RGkkaXQmLRqQ6X